Foundation Footer Installation in Greenville, SC
Foundation footer installation is a crucial component of constructing or repairing a building’s foundation. This service involves the precise placement of footings-typically made of concrete-that support the foundation walls and help distribute the weight of the structure evenly across the soil. It covers a variety of projects, including new construction, foundation repair, and stabilization efforts for existing structures. Property owners often seek this service to ensure their building’s stability, prevent settling, or address issues caused by shifting soil or erosion.
Before requesting foundation footer install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how the process might impact their property. Clarifying the depth and size of footings needed for specific soil conditions and building types is common, as well as understanding how the installation integrates with existing foundations or planned construction. Proper planning and cl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the foundation supports the building safely and effectively over time.

Common Foundation Footer Installation Jobs
Foundation footer installation involves setting a stable base to support and level a building’s foundation.
Concrete footers are poured below frost lines to prevent shifting and cracking.
Pier and beam footers provide support for raised structures and help distribute weight evenly.
Repair services address existing footer issues like settling, cracking, or shifting.
Deep foundation footers are used for properties on challenging soil or uneven terrain.
Custom footer solutions can be designed to suit specific property needs and soil conditions.
Foundation Footer Installation Questions
What is a foundation footer? A foundation footer is a concrete base placed beneath a building's foundation to distribute weight and provide stability.
When is footer installation needed? Footer installation is typically required during new construction or when reinforcing existing foundations that show signs of settling.
What types of projects involve footer installation? Projects may include building new homes, expanding existing structures, or repairing uneven or cracked foundations.
How does footer installation benefit a property? Proper footers help prevent foundation movement, improve structural integrity, and support long-term stability of the property.
